Transaction 34da0e47c0a73eea4ea711628544d7443616a992ca54961c504e40c4f0d098e2
1 Input
2 Outputs
- 34da0e47c0a73eea4ea711628544d7443616a992ca54961c504e40c4f0d098e2:0
- 34da0e47c0a73eea4ea711628544d7443616a992ca54961c504e40c4f0d098e2:1
value 42637948
address 1Fc1pYXZVN6SicMhdgTrQ1RR3XwSsDEhnH
value 90000000
address 1EZd1Ck6GW1PVf7rcVrw49UnZc6FWescFj